For diabetic or age-related neuropathy, nerves in the feet can become hypersensitive or under-responsive, leading to sensations of burning, numbness, or tingling. FootRenew’s compression rhythm and controlled warmth stimulate peripheral nerve endings, helping restore proper neural communication and reducing discomfort.

Plantar fasciitis arises when the ligament connecting the heel to the toes becomes inflamed. Deep kneading massage across the arch of the foot alleviates pressure points and enhances elasticity of the fascia. The consistent 3D heating further relieves morning stiffness—a key symptom for sufferers of this condition.
